Volunteers Week
The first week of June is Volunteers’ Week, a chance to thank our brilliant volunteers who donate hundreds of hours to supporting local Carers. Their time, dedication and generosity make a real difference to our services and we’re so grateful to have them on our team.
This Volunteers’ Week, we’re highlighting Robert, one of our Young Carers volunteers, for his fantastic contribution to Stirling Young Carers Service
Each week, Robert supports Young Carers through groups, trips and holiday activities. He helps create safe, welcoming spaces where young people can relax, build confidence and connect with others who understand them. As a Carer himself, he brings genuine empathy and insight.
Robert is passionate about ensuring Young Carers have the same opportunities as their peers. He often goes above and beyond, linking with local businesses to secure additional activities, resources and treats for the Young Carers.
His kindness and commitment make a lasting difference to Young Carers, families and staff alike. He is a fantastic example of the dedication across our volunteer team.
“Volunteering with Stirling Young Carers has been a fantastic experience, allowing me to work alongside amazing people and support Young Carers as they navigate their lives. When I was a Young Carer I didn’t have access to these services, so I am so happy to be a small part of an amazing service.”
Robert Cairney
Young Carers Volunteer
